Transaction 63f20373181726c17c4f23f85c032f645a1fadb2e3a4833ac05c12eab31ddcd1
1 Input
1 Output
-
63f20373181726c17c4f23f85c032f645a1fadb2e3a4833ac05c12eab31ddcd1:0
- value
- 65788886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34a05ab6e118cfc3d142c85a2d65df20dbfc27d1 OP_EQUAL
- address
- 36VHA8mQyLeWqJH9oHzMRdH136D6gqu3FX